﻿@media {						/* для ширины >=1400px */
	.container {
		width: 36%;
	}
	
	/*  НЕ РАБОТАЕТ((( */
	/* .password-display {
		font-size: 1vw;
	}	 */
}


@media (max-width: 1399px) {	/* для ширины от 1200px до 1399px */
	.container {
		width: 42%;
	}

	/*  НЕ РАБОТАЕТ((( */
	/* .password-display {
		font-size: 0.1vw;
	} */
}

@media (max-width: 1199px) {	/* для ширины от 992px до 1199px */
	.container {
		width: 51%;
	}

	/*  НЕ РАБОТАЕТ((( */
	/* .password-display {
		font-size: 0.1vw;
	} */
}

@media (max-width: 991px) {	/* для ширины от 768px до 991px */
	.container {
		width: 66%;
	}

	.password-display {
		font-size: 1vw;
	}
}

@media (max-width: 767px) {	/* для ширины от 576px до 767px */
	.container {
		width: 90%;
	}

	.password-display {
		font-size: 9.3vw;
	}
}

@media (max-width: 575px) {	/* для ширины до 576px */
	.container {
		width: 100%;
	}

	.password-display {
		font-size: 9.8vw;
	}

}

@media (max-width: 485px) {
	.controls .control {
		float: right;
		width: 50%;
		button {
			margin: 0 auto;
			width: 80%;
		}
    }

	.password-display {
		font-size: 7.4vw;
	}
}

/* @media (max-width: 360px) {
	.password-display {
		font-size: 7.4vw;
	}
} */